Страница 33 из 55
Re: Модуль - Погода от OpenWeatherMap
Добавлено: Чт апр 06, 2017 11:25 am
nick7zmail
Да можно, если есть такая необходимость)) А есть ли она? Кому то может нравятся точные цифры, а кому-то округленные...
Проще брать, и привязывать к свойству метод с округлением, и записывать в другое свойство, а его уже и на сцене, и везде юзать.
Re: Модуль - Погода от OpenWeatherMap
Добавлено: Чт апр 06, 2017 1:35 pm
kas5858
nick7zmail писал(а):Попробовал починить форму выбора города...теперь ничего никуда вбивать не надо...требуется только наличие инета, для доступа к списку городов. Страны ещё не все вбил...но основные вроде есть...Просьба проверить алгоритм на UNIX системах типа Расбери. Поля ввода пока оставил (для контроля данных), но заблокировал, чтоб вручную не менялись. Как то так:
1111.jpg
В перспективе - удалю, чтоб глаза не мазолили...оставлю ток название города.
Проверил (Raspberry Pi 3 Debian), Москва отработала отлично.
Re: Модуль - Погода от OpenWeatherMap
Добавлено: Чт апр 06, 2017 1:38 pm
kas5858
nick7zmail писал(а):Да можно, если есть такая необходимость)) А есть ли она? Кому то может нравятся точные цифры, а кому-то округленные...
Проще брать, и привязывать к свойству метод с округлением, и записывать в другое свойство, а его уже и на сцене, и везде юзать.
С кодом метода не поможешь?.
Re: Модуль - Погода от OpenWeatherMap
Добавлено: Чт апр 06, 2017 2:12 pm
kas5858
kas5858 писал(а):nick7zmail писал(а):Да можно, если есть такая необходимость)) А есть ли она? Кому то может нравятся точные цифры, а кому-то округленные...
Проще брать, и привязывать к свойству метод с округлением, и записывать в другое свойство, а его уже и на сцене, и везде юзать.
С кодом метода не поможешь?.
Вот такой код пойдет
Код: Выделить всё
$number = getGlobal('ow_fact.temperature');
setGlobal('ow_fact.temperatur', (int)($number));
Re: Модуль - Погода от OpenWeatherMap
Добавлено: Чт апр 06, 2017 2:26 pm
Zaezd2008
nick7zmail писал(а):Да можно, если есть такая необходимость)) А есть ли она? Кому то может нравятся точные цифры, а кому-то округленные...
Проще брать, и привязывать к свойству метод с округлением, и записывать в другое свойство, а его уже и на сцене, и везде юзать.
Про методы это понятно, не понятно кому может понадобиться температура не 10,5 градусов, а 10,52 например?
Re: Модуль - Погода от OpenWeatherMap
Добавлено: Чт апр 06, 2017 3:23 pm
Denis_k
Zaezd2008 писал(а):
Про методы это понятно, не понятно кому может понадобиться температура не 10,5 градусов, а 10,52 например?
графикам)))
в скриптах и пр. использую округление
Re: Модуль - Погода от OpenWeatherMap
Добавлено: Чт апр 06, 2017 3:52 pm
kas5858
kas5858 писал(а):kas5858 писал(а):nick7zmail писал(а):Да можно, если есть такая необходимость)) А есть ли она? Кому то может нравятся точные цифры, а кому-то округленные...
Проще брать, и привязывать к свойству метод с округлением, и записывать в другое свойство, а его уже и на сцене, и везде юзать.
С кодом метода не поможешь?.
Вот такой код пойдет
Код: Выделить всё
$number = getGlobal('ow_fact.temperature');
setGlobal('ow_fact.temperatur', (int)($number));
Нет, вот такой?
Код: Выделить всё
$temp = $this->getProperty('temperature');
$this->setProperty('temperatur', (int)($temp));
$day = $this->getProperty('temp_day');
$this->setProperty('temp_day1', (int)($day));
$night = $this->getProperty('temp_night');
$this->setProperty('temp_night1', (int)($night));
$speed = $this->getProperty('wind_speed');
$this->setProperty('wind_speed1', (int)($speed));
$direction = $this->getProperty('wind_direction');
$this->setProperty('wind_direction1', (int)($direction));
$humidity = $this->getProperty('humidity');
$this->setProperty('humidity1', (int)($humidity));
$pressure = $this->getProperty('pressure');
$this->setProperty('pressure1', (int)($pressure));
Re: Модуль - Погода от OpenWeatherMap
Добавлено: Чт апр 06, 2017 4:51 pm
kas5858
не понимаю откуда -8
Re: Модуль - Погода от OpenWeatherMap
Добавлено: Сб апр 08, 2017 8:34 pm
serghei
nick7zmail писал(а):Попробовал починить форму выбора города...теперь ничего никуда вбивать не надо...требуется только наличие инета, для доступа к списку городов.
Только что установил модуль. АПИ поставил. Выбрал страну,нажимаю Выбрать город, 2 минуты идет закачка чего то и выбрасывает обратно на страницу выбора страны. 2 недели назад нормально установилось. 7 Винда. В X-ray модуль есть, погоды нет.
Re: Модуль - Погода от OpenWeatherMap
Добавлено: Сб апр 08, 2017 9:14 pm
nick7zmail
serghei писал(а):
Только что установил модуль. АПИ поставил. Выбрал страну,нажимаю Выбрать город, 2 минуты идет закачка чего то и выбрасывает обратно на страницу выбора страны. 2 недели назад нормально установилось. 7 Винда. В X-ray модуль есть, погоды нет.
Инет доступен? файл
http://openweathermap.org/help/city_list.txt в браузере открывается?